Petroglyphs of Arpauzen
Petroglyphs of Arpa-Uzen features more than 3500 images on rocks in a gorge at the foot of Karatau mountain range and well protected from winds by nearby hills. It is an important testimony of the people inhabiting those steppes and semi-desertic region, but also of those passing as it stands on an ancient migration route. It dates from the Late Bronze to Early Iron eras.
